You should:
Open Finder, Go to the Users folder, go to the <your username> folder, go to Library folder, go to the Preferences folder, go to the opencpn folder, everything you are looking for is there.

These are NOT the same folders as the ones you are looking at at the top level in "Macintosh HD"

Nothing changed at any moment in time, you are just looking at a wrong place now.

Hi, I have been looking over the app and can not find a way to make a printout of all my waypoints so I do not have to copy each one.I have found the option of printing out the map but not the coordinates.Is there an option in Open CPN 4.8.4 that can do this?
If only there was a way to open up my GPX saves I could print all my waypoints.

Sloppy..
There are some different options for this. Here's one:
Open Route and marks manager from tools menu and go to tab Waypoints.
Select the WPs you want to copy. If all click the first, scroll down to the end, hold key Shift down and click the last.

Click button "Export selected" and select a suitable folder.
The document is of xml format and can be opened by any text editor.

You probably want to use GPSBabel to convert your GPX files to CSV format, which you can open and format to your liking in any spreadsheet application, like Libreoffice Calc or Excel.

An example formula for conversion of decimal degrees of latitude to your preferred format in Excel:
Code:
=CONCATENATE(FLOOR(ABS(A1);1);" ";FIXED((ABS(A1)-INT(ABS(A1))) * 60;4); " "; IF(A1>=0; "N"; "S"))

Theres Nohal's answer, (and they are always good) but you can also use non microsoft polluted spreadsheets, like the attached one...where I change from machine-readable latlongs to human readable, and include the N to S and E to W decisions.

Here is another sexy formula, but I don't know if it will work in Excel, which makes mistakes (like 360 days in a year) Don't use excel to work out your vacation time, you will lose 5.25 days.



=ACOS( SIN((B3)*PI()/180)*SIN((B4)*PI()/180) + COS((B3)*PI()/180)*COS((B4)*PI()/180)*COS((C4)*PI()/180-(C3)*PI()/180) ) * 3440

Where B3 and B4 are two waypoints. (3440 is the radius of the earth measured in shot shackles)
